BE Mechanical Engineering Sandwich is a specialized undergraduate program that integrates theoretical knowledge with practical, hands-on experience through industrial training. Unlike traditional mechanical engineering programs, the sandwich program includes structured periods of work experience in relevant industries. This approach provides students with a comprehensive understanding of mechanical engineering principles and their real-world applications. The curriculum typically covers core subjects such as thermodynamics, fluid mechanics, machine design, manufacturing processes, and control systems. The industrial training component allows students to apply these concepts in a professional setting, enhancing their problem-solving skills and industry readiness. This program is particularly beneficial for students seeking a career in manufacturing, automotive, aerospace, energy, and related sectors. The sandwich structure usually involves alternating semesters of academic study and industrial placements, providing a balanced learning experience. Graduates of this program are well-prepared to meet the demands of the modern engineering industry, equipped with both theoretical knowledge and practical skills.

The BE Mechanical Engineering Sandwich program typically follows a semester-based examination system. Evaluation includes theoretical exams, practical assessments, and project evaluations, ensuring a thorough understanding of the subject matter.10+2 with Science Stream
Candidates must have completed 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ics as compulsory subjects. A minimum aggregate score is usually required, ensuring a strong foundation for engineering studies. Specific cut-offs vary by institution.Entrance Exam or Merit-Based
Admissions are generally based on entrance exam scores (e.g., JEE, state-level exams) or merit in the qualifying examination. Some institutes conduct their own entrance tests. Counseling sessions often follow the results for seat allocation.Varies by Institution
The course fee varies depending on the institution, ranging from INR 50,000 to INR 2,00,000 per year. Government colleges typically have lower fees compared to private institutions. Scholarships and financial aid options are often available.Leading Engineering Firms
Top recruiters include Larsen & Toubro, Tata Motors, Mahindra & Mahindra, and other leading engineering and manufacturing companies. These firms offer diverse roles in design, production, and research and development.Premier Engineering Institutes
Top colleges offering this program include PSG College of Technology (Coimbatore), COEP Technological University (Pune), and other reputed engineering institutes across India. These institutions boast excellent faculty and infrastructure.Diverse Career Opportunities
Graduates can pursue careers as Mechanical Engineers, Design Engineers, Production Engineers, and Quality Control Engineers. Opportunities exist in automotive, manufacturing, aerospace, and energy sectors, offering promising career growth.Salary
